PODCAST—Interview with Hiinahcit “Plant Medicines, Decolonization, & Future Ancestors: A Path to Healing”

In this episode, I talk with my co-teacher, Hiinahcit, Petrina Dezali, where she shares her work with plant medicines and the concept of Future Ancestors. Hiinahcit is of the Hesquiaht Band, of the Nuu Chah Nulth Nation, and in this conversation, she offers important teachings, insights, and lessons from her work with O.U.R Ecovillage… inviting us to consider our roles, presence, and consciousness, in a world where every action contributes to what we leave for future generations.

ABOUT HIINAHCIT:

Hiinahcit is an educator in Land-Based learning and Decolonizing Permaculture with a focus on Self Determination and Sovereignty through project managing medicinal gardens, food forests, seed collecting, and revitalizing harvesting protocols, building internation relationships.
Being raised with Nuu-chah-nulth traditional plant knowledge, she eventually found her niche growing plants and medicine while learning Western Herbal Medicine with Wild Rose College. She continued her Herbal Medicine education in Washington State learning Alchemic Herbalism through The School of Evolutionary Herbalism, then moved forward with deepening her land-based knowledge from Earth Activist
Training where she became PINA certified in Permaculture and now co- teaches in-person Certificate trainings with her mentors. Hiinahcit’s hobbies include harvesting, falconry and painting. Her current artwork can be viewed in the Exhibition “The Legacy of George Clutesi” in contract with RBCM and UVIC Legacy Collections is currently showing at The Bill Reid Gallery.
